A currency strength meter compares how each major currency is performing right now against the others. Instead of looking at one pair in isolation, it averages a currency's price action across the seven major USD pairs, then ranks the eight majors strongest to weakest.
We pull recent candle data for the seven USD-anchored majors (EUR/USD, GBP/USD, USD/JPY, USD/CHF, AUD/USD, NZD/USD, USD/CAD), compute the percentage change over 1H, 4H, and 1D, and average each currency's signed contribution across the USD pairs it appears in: seven for USD, one for every other currency. The result is normalized to a -100 to +100 scale where +100 is the strongest currency on that timeframe and -100 is the weakest.
Match the timeframe to your hold horizon. Day traders and scalpers usually watch 1H and 4H for fresh shifts; swing traders weight the 1D view. The strongest signal is when all three timeframes agree: a currency that is the strongest (or weakest) across 1H, 4H, and 1D is in a clean trend rather than a noisy bounce.
ALIGNED means 1H, 4H, and 1D all moved in the same direction by more than 0.02%.
